Pirates II: Stagnetti's Revenge (2008) is an high-budget adult action-adventure film directed by Joone and produced by Digital Playground. Often cited as one of the most expensive adult films ever made with an eight million dollar budget, it is noted for its extensive use of CGI, elaborate sets, and professional production values. Version Differences The film exists in two primary formats:
Uncut Version: The original, explicit release with a runtime of approximately 138 minutes (2h 18m). This version includes 11 extended sex scenes and full adult content.
R-Rated/Edited Version: A softcore edit released in 2009 that removes roughly 46 minutes of explicit content to achieve an R rating for mainstream retail. This version runs about 92 minutes. Plot Summary
